Markets move—but emotions often move faster. This episode with Art McPherson explores the emotional triggers that cause retirees to abandon well-constructed plans during periods of volatility. From headline-driven fear to political and economic noise, the conversation explains how overreaction can quietly erode long-term results. The focus stays on discipline, perspective, and why managing behavior is often more important than managing investments.
